Butte County DBH – Children & Youth Crisis Services

Crisis Services — Youth Crisis Services in Chico, California. Butte County Department of Behavioral Health crisis services for children, adolescents, and families.

Phone: (530) 891-2810

Website: https://www.buttecounty.net/behavioralhealth

Services offered: Youth crisis assessment, mobile crisis for minors, family crisis support, connection to youth behavioral health

Ages served: Children, Adolescents & Families

What if I'm in crisis right now?

If you or someone you love is in immediate danger, call 911. For mental health emergencies, call or text 988 — the Suicide & Crisis Lifeline — for free, 24/7, confidential support. Veterans press 1; LGBTQ+ youth press 3.
